Crowne Plaza Residences Port Moresby, an IHG Hotel
4.2/56 Reviews
This was my first stay at Crowne Plaza Residences. I’ve been coming to Port Moresby on business since 2015 and the Crowne Plaza Residences are fairly new (I would previously stay at Grand Papua or The Crown). I loved it here! The reception staff were friendly & professional & there were a business centre with a pod coffee machine where I was able to meet with PNG colleagues. My room was massive (big enough for a family!) with 2 bedrooms & 2 bathrooms and balconies overlooking Ela Beach & APEC Haus. The wifi worked well & I was able to easily work from the hotel in between meetings. The hotel is close to everything - just a short walk to Revenue Haus & next door to Deloitte Haus. The Port Terrace Bar is just outside (beautiful views over Fairfax harbour, especially at sunset!) & part of the hotel for room service charges. I met here with advisors from Deloitte Haus, had dinner here each night as well as room service for breakfast and the menu was interesting & food was great.
